Biol 1020h: current issues in biology, i. Module 1 notes for exam. Inquiring about life: biology is the study of living things. The science of biology grew out of the philosophy of natural history. The textbook provides a round- about answer in the form of figure 1. 3. (see appendix) Theme: new properties emerge at each level in the biological hierarchy. Living things can be studied at many different scales, which the textbook refers to as different levels of biological organization. Figure 1. 4: exploring levels of biological organization (campbell biology, pg. This figure outlines the common levels of organization studied by biologists. Stems and roots are the other major organs of plants. Examples of human organs are the brain, heart and the kidney. For example, the human digestive system includes such organs as the tongue, stomach and intestines. Organs consist of multiple tissues: tissues: our next scale change requires a microscope.
